Преди две години, се сблъсках с този проблем – суича който трябваше да ползваме за една от апаратните бе „Repotec FGS2824″. Настройвам VLAN-и портове, всичко… слагам аз SFP Cisco  и какво да видя?! В Web management-а портовете дето съм забучил въпросното SFP свети в странно червен цвят. От тук, от там подразбрах, че този суич не работи с всички производители на SFP-та а само с определени…

Нека да преминем по същество…

1.Сваляме си  от ТУК (модифицирания shell и firmware(2.44))

2.Пускаме си tftp сървър с IP 192.168.1.2 и слагаме в директорията на tftp-то файла fgs28shell

3.Свързваме суича и компа към COM порта посредством RS-232 кабел и медна корда към суича(медната корда ще ни трябва за boot през мрежата на модифицирания shell)

4.После Start>Run> hypertrm (ако нямате свалете си HyperTerminal * Edition)

5. Default настройките за връзване към суича чрез хипертерминала трябва да са:
5.1. Bits per second: 57600
5.2. Data bits: 8
5.3. Parity: None
5.4. Stop Bits: 1
5.5. Flow Control: None

5.6. Свързваме се към суича, натискате ENTER и трябва да се покаже „“" Login: “
5.7.Вече имате успешна връзка със суича през хипертерминала.
6. Вадите тока на суича без да спирате сесията която е от х.терм-а
7. Трябва да ви се покаже текст подобен или еднакъв на този:

Read system parameters from IIC EEPROM…Done!

BIOS v1.06

BIOS(0)>

8.Трябва да напишете командата sysconf view(показва ви информацията за суича):

BIOS(0)> sysconf view

Read system parameters from IIC EEPROM…Done!

+==================================================+
| System Configuration Table |
+==================================================+
| Configuration Parameter valid !!! |
| Boot Configuration |
+————————————————–+
| BOOT Method : *** |
| Boot File Name : ********** |
| TFTP Server IP Address : *********** |
+————————————————–+
| Ethernet Configuration |
+————————————————–+
| Host Name : RubyTech |
| Ethernet IP Address : 192.168.1.1 |
| Ethernet Default Gateway : 192.168.1.3 |
| Ethernet Default Subnet Mask : 255.255.255.0 |
| Ethernet H/W Address : ***************** |
+==================================================+

На мястото на IP Addres,Gateway, Subnet Mask, H/W Addres може да ви покаже др. инфо но това не е от значение :)

9. След това веднага пишете sysconf set (това вече сет-ва системните параметри на биоса, от тук вече ще му зададете от каде да boot и кой файл)

BIOS(0)> sysconf set

*** Configure the System parameters ***

Configurate Boot Method
1. Auto
2. Manual
3. Net
4. Serial
5. Parallel

-> Select number :

10. На ->Select number: избирате 3 (Да boot през net-a)
11. След натискането на 3 ще ви се покажат няколко реда в които трябва да въведете ip, ip на tftp сървъра и др.:

COMPANY NAME [RubyTech]>
Boot file name [*******]> Тук пишете fgs28shell трябва да стане нещо такова:) —> Boot file name [*******]>fgs28shell
Target system’s IP [********]>192.168.1.1
Server IP [*****************]>192.168.1.2
Default Gateway [***********]>192.168.1.2
Config Netmask [************]>255.255.255.0
MAC address [**************] >тук натискате Enter за да не променяте MAC-адреса.

Write system parameters to IIC EEPROM…Done! <—– Този ред показва че всичко е успешно записано :) )))

12. След това ще ви се покаже ред с

BIOS(1)>
13. Пишете: boot net и Enter

14. Ако всяка стъпка сте направили както трябва, ще ви се покаже това:

mac **:**:**:**:**:**

TFTP Boot image(fgs28shell) loading at 0×8000.. 3542088 Bytes
Now booting image…
User: configuration file crash!! Restoring Factory Setting.
Start: Configuration file crash!! Restoring Factory Setting.
#

15.Тези 2-та crash-а незнам защо ги дава това могат да ви го обяснят Николай Александров и Димитър Бранков :) ))

16.След # пишете:

#writer writecpu и Enter.

17. На мен ми се показва това:

current used size in eeprom: 272
Module Name (fgsshell)? На всички редове с въпросчета на края натискаите Enter :) ))
Eth0 MAC Address (0040c7ed04fb)?
Product id (313)?
CPU Board Series Number (031308000153)?
Hardware Version (65537)?
Mechanical Version (65537)?
BIOS Version (65542)?
RAM Size (16)?
Flash Size (2)?
SFP_OUI[1] (0040C7)?
SFP_OUI[2] (0030D3)?
SFP_OUI[3] (009065)?
SFP_OUI[4] (010000)?
SFP_OUI[5] (010000)?
SFP_OUI[6] (010000)?

Само не забравяйте да поставите 0(нула) на последният ред който пита дали наистина желаете да заключите SFP-тата

SFP OUI LOCKED (0)? <—— на този ред само поставяте 0(нула) за
Entrer…. ииии воала…. :)

18. Дърпате му тока пак на суича, махате му вече RS кабела и го пускате.
19. Ако суича ви е бил настроен по Default, с отварянето на Browser-a и отиването на адрес 192.168.1.1
ще можете да видите Web интерфейса на суича.

20. Ако сте със по-стар фирмуеър от 2.44 може да качите 2.44  от архива с моднатия shell.

21. След влизането в суича, SFP-тата които не са работели, трябва да работят… :) )))

Нека благодарим на Николай Александров и Димитър Бранков, за модифицирането на шела.

Как да заработи mod_rewrite(Linux & Mac Apache2 Web Server)

Архивирано в категория: Linux/Unix, Статии
от Huri на 08 юли 09 - 0 Коментари

В конфигурационните файлове на apache слагате(ако нямате):

LoadModule rewrite_module libexec/apache2/mod_rewrite.so    – за  Mac OS X

LoadModule rewrite_module /usr/lib/apache2/modules/mod_rewrite.so – за Debian/Ubuntu

Отваряте файла: /etc/apache2/httpd.conf
Търсите <Directory  /пътя-до/вашата/web/директория>
Намирате реда „Options FollowSymLinks“ – трябва да изглежда нещо подобно

<Directory /пътя-до/вашата/web/директория>
Options Indexes FollowSymLinks MultiViews
AllowOverride All
Order allow,deny
allow from all
</Directory>

1.  touch /пътя-до/вашата/web/директория/.htaccess

2.nano (vi) /пътя-до/вашата/web/директория/.htaccess“

3.<IfModule mod_rewrite.c>
RewriteEngine On
RewriteBase /
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ule . /index.php [L]
</IfModule>

Hello, Holla… абе здравейте…

Архивирано в категория: Статии
от Huri на 08 юли 09 - 0 Коментари

Блогче тук… Блогче там…